Does anyone have useful contact info for campbx?  I've tried explaining this to their helpdesk live chat several times now, but they think the problem is on my end.

Campbx uses kayako for helpdesk service.  If you click their helpdesk link, you'll eventually come to https://support.campbx.com/Tickets/Submit.  Problem is that the page has a kayako.com cert, not a campbx.com cert, which causes a SSL error in sane browsers.  Simple enough to bypass this one, just go to https://campbx.kayako.com/.

Also, the kayako helpdesk software forges emails claiming to be from [email protected], but they actually come from a kayako.net server.  Problem there is that campbx.com has published SPF records that do not allow mail from the kayako IPs.  If you have a sane mail system, meaning one that understands and follows SPF records, it will end the session with a permanent (5xx) error as soon as it figures out that it is talking to a peer that is explicitly denied by the published policy.
